The attic air hung thick and stale, scented with mothballs and forgotten dreams. Sarah pulled a tattered trunk from beneath a layer of cobwebs, a task that felt like wading through mud. The dust motes danced in the single shaft of sunlight piercing the gloom. She hadn't wanted to come; the inheritance had felt like a summons, a duty she couldn't shirk.

She found a box of old photographs, each image a tiny stab to her side. There was her grandmother, young and radiant, holding a baby Sarah. Another showed her with her deceased grandfather. Memories, once vibrant, now felt faded, like the sepia tones of the pictures themselves. She closed the box with a soft thud, a tremor running through her.

Her brother, Ben, called up the stairs, his voice buoyant. β€œFound some old records! Wanna hear some?" Sarah remained silent, the offer sounding utterly alien in her ears. She felt a profound weariness, a longing for something she couldn't name. Dusting off the trunk again, she felt the weight of it all pressing down.

Role in Research

This story is one of 1,000 stories generated for the emotion melancholy. During extraction, it was fed through Gemma4-31B and its hidden state activations were captured at 11 layers.

The mean activation across all 1,000 melancholy stories, after denoising with neutral dialogue baselines, produces the melancholy emotion vector -- a direction in the model's 5,376-dimensional representation space.
